Transaction 66d169ae5d209ecb89d0b0842d89413d8a42fcc07d10ee0823f68e25c3ee77ef
4 Input
2 Outputs
- 66d169ae5d209ecb89d0b0842d89413d8a42fcc07d10ee0823f68e25c3ee77ef:0
- 66d169ae5d209ecb89d0b0842d89413d8a42fcc07d10ee0823f68e25c3ee77ef:1
value 384377
address 141Lq67f8jxDPBDwSKT2yd49c4Fpmo2NkF
value 3658846
address 3DbDKT7ai3iW3rDSHibfidgthpmjSfWJoc